Joining the webinar

  • You will be able to join the webinar 5 minutes before it begins. Please arrive early to ensure that your computer is ready.
  • When the WebEx application appears, you will be asked if you want to participate in an “Integrated Voice Conference.” Click “Yes” – this will enable you to hear the webinar audio. Example:

  • Interaction for participants during the webinar will be limited to the chat box. If you have questions, please enter them there. A discussion facilitator will be monitoring that window to bring relevant questions to the host and panelists.

Known technical issues

  • Mac OS X users: WebEx has a known bug related to USB audio headsets (earphones/microphone), which causes the application to crash. Please do not use these devices, relying instead on your built-in speakers or non-USB earbuds/headphones.
